July is Ankara's hottest and driest month, with daytime temperatures averaging 31.2°C (88°F) and cool nights dropping to 17°C (63°F). Rainfall is virtually nonexistent at just 7mm spread across fewer than 2 days, making this an exceptionally dry period. You'll enjoy nearly 14 hours of daily sunshine, perfect for outdoor exploration of Turkey's capital city.

This is peak summer tourism season in Ankara, though the city draws fewer crowds than Istanbul or the Mediterranean coast. The cultural calendar quiets down in July as locals escape the heat, but open-air museums and historical sites remain fully accessible. The dry weather creates ideal conditions for visiting Anitkabir and exploring the Ankara Citadel without weather interruptions.

Travelers heading to Ankara in July 2026 should prepare for intense midday heat but pack layers for the temperature swing between day and night. The low precipitation means you won't need rain gear, but sun protection is essential. Book accommodation with air conditioning and plan indoor activities during peak afternoon hours.

What to pack for Ankara in July

July heat in Ankara demands breathable, lightweight clothing that protects from intense sun exposure. Prioritize natural fabrics and light colors to stay comfortable during the 31°C days, while keeping a light layer for cool evenings.

  • Lightweight linen shirt or cotton t-shirt
  • Wide-brimmed sun hat or baseball cap
  • Sunglasses with UV protection
  • Lightweight cotton trousers or shorts
  • Breathable walking sandals or sneakers
  • Thin cardigan or lightweight scarf for evening

What is the average temperature in Ankara in July?

The average high temperature in Ankara during July is 31°C (88°F), with an average low of 17°C (63°F). These figures are averaged from ten years of daily records (2015–2024, Open-Meteo Archive).

Q03

How many rainy days does Ankara have in July?

Ankara averages approximately 2 rainy days in July, with a total monthly rainfall of about 7mm. This is based on daily precipitation records where days with 1mm or more of rain are counted as rainy days.
